Navigating the Rapidly Evolving Landscape of Data Analysis
The world of forensic data analysis is dynamic, driven by constant innovation. One of the most significant trends is the integration of artificial intelligence (AI) and machine learning (ML) into forensic data analysis tools. These technologies are not only enhancing the speed and accuracy of data analysis but also enabling the discovery of patterns that might go unnoticed by traditional methods. For example, AI can help in automating the detection of anomalies in large datasets, which is crucial for identifying potential security breaches or fraudulent activities.
Another emerging trend is the adoption of blockchain technology. Blockchain’s immutable and transparent nature makes it a powerful tool for forensic analysis, especially in scenarios involving financial crimes or cyber-attacks. By leveraging blockchain, forensic analysts can trace the origins and movements of digital assets, providing a robust method for uncovering evidence.
Innovations in Forensic Data Analysis Tools
Forensic data analysis tools are continually evolving to meet the demands of modern investigations. One of the key innovations is the development of more user-friendly interfaces that simplify the process of data analysis. These tools now offer intuitive dashboards and real-time analytics, making it easier for executives to understand complex data insights at a glance. This not only improves the efficiency of the analysis but also ensures that critical information is readily accessible to decision-makers.
Moreover, the integration of big data technologies is revolutionizing the field. Big data platforms like Hadoop and Spark are being used to process and analyze vast amounts of structured and unstructured data. This capability is particularly important for organizations dealing with large-scale data sets, such as financial institutions, healthcare providers, and government agencies.
Shaping the Future of Forensic Data Analysis
As we look towards the future, several key areas are expected to see significant advancements. One area of focus is the development of more secure and privacy-preserving data analysis techniques. With growing concerns about data privacy and security, there is a need for tools that can protect sensitive information while still enabling effective analysis.
Another emerging area is the use of natural language processing (NLP) to analyze text data. NLP can help in extracting meaningful insights from unstructured text, such as emails, social media posts, and chat logs. This is particularly useful in investigations involving cybercrime, where the ability to quickly analyze large volumes of text can provide critical clues.
